Paper Carrier from Lincoln NE By The Paper Girl from Lincoln Ne on 09/07/2009 Pros: Easy On/Off, Great Traction, Multi-Use, Secure Fit Cons: Limited Lifetime, Not Flexible Best Uses: Everyday/Practical Use Describe Yourself: Paper Carrier Bottom Line: Yes, I would recommend this to a friend Comments: I bought these as I walk in wet grass every morning (365 days/year) to deliver papers. I got them because there was another paper carrier review on here that said they worked great. I really liked them for about 3 months, but they are not waterproof anymore. I suppose its from so much use, but my advice is if you plan to use these everyday in moderate to severe wet conditions, get something a little higher quality. These would be really great for occassional use, however :)

They feel different but I'm keeping them By Dog Trainer Lady from Ohio on 05/24/2009 Pros: Durable, Good support, Great Traction, Multi-Use, Protective heel sole, Secure Fit Best Uses: Everyday/Practical Use, Help me long on concrete Describe Yourself: Train dogs hike compete Bottom Line: Yes, I would recommend this to a friend Comments: This is a handsome boot which I really wanted to keep, but it felt questionable. It was stiff, & too roomy from top of arch to bottom for my flat feet, so I added another foam liner, which helped the fit. For all those question marks, they seemed kind to the bottom of my feet, which are not easily pleased, so I kept them. I've noticed I can go further & stand longer with them so they are an asset.
